Earlsfield offers a variety of amenities to ensure a comfortable travel experience. The ticket office at the station operates during the peak hours, opening early in the morning from 06:30 on weekdays, with reduced hours over the weekend. For those swift in purchasing their tickets on the move, ticket machines are readily available. They're also equipped for online ticket collection and offer accessible services, including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
Traveling offers so much more when you have additional support and facilities. Earlsfield station ensures this with step-free access across the premises, making it convenient for passengers with mobility needs. Additionally, accessible ticket machines, helpful personnel, and strategically located customer help points are there to assist you. Interestingly, on a chilly day, while waiting for your train, you might find the seating area comforting, though there aren't designated waiting rooms.
While the station doesn't boast a plethora of shops, there's a refreshment kiosk located on Platform 2 to keep you fueled. An ATM is available for those in need of quick cash access. While public Wi-Fi spans the area, there’s no pay phone facility, so keeping your mobile charged might be handy.

Smithy Bridge Train Station may be small, but it is equipped to handle the basic needs of its passengers. While there isn’t a ticket office available, the station offers ticket machines, which are accessible and strategically placed near the pathway to the Manchester-bound platform. For those with hearing disabilities, an induction loop is available on-site. Although seating areas and waiting rooms are unavailable, the station ensures full security with CCTV coverage.
Accessibility is partially provided with step-free access to the platforms via road and level crossings, although potential travelers should note the absence of tactile paving. Furthermore, there are no restroom facilities or refreshment outlets, so do plan ahead if your journey involves a wait.
The station’s connection with local transport networks doesn’t stop at the train lines. For those continuing their journey beyond the tracks, there are rail replacement services that pick up and drop off at the bus stops by the level crossing. While there aren't any close bus stops or bicycle hires nearby, taxis can be conveniently booked via this link. For those with a penchant for cycling, note that no bicycle storage facilities are offered at the station.
